Wolters Kluwer expands AI capabilities for nursing education platform

Wolters Kluwer (EURONEXT: WKL), a provider of information solutions, software and services, announced on Wednesday that it has launched new artificial intelligence features within its Lippincott CoursePoint+ platform aimed at supporting nursing educators and streamlining curriculum development.

The company introduced the Lippincott CoursePoint+ Faculty Assistant, powered by Expert AI, alongside expanded Nursing Tutor Usage Insights. The AI-enabled tools are designed to help educators generate evidence-based teaching materials, including case studies, classroom activities and NCLEX-style assessment questions, while also tracking student engagement with the platform's AI nursing tutor.

Wolters Kluwer said the Faculty Assistant is integrated directly into the CoursePoint+ platform to reduce workflow disruption and improve productivity for nurse faculty. The Nursing Tutor analytics dashboard provides visibility into student query trends, frequently discussed topics and areas where learners face challenges.

The company said the CoursePoint+ platform has supported more than one million students and combines digital curriculum content, adaptive learning tools, simulation experiences and clinical decision support resources.

Wolters Kluwer reported 2025 annual revenues of EUR6.1bn and operates in more than 180 countries.
